The London 7/7 Attacks

"The explosion ripped the roof from a London double-decker, killing many and hurling others, injured and dying, into the road. Many of those on the bus had been turned back from Tube trains after earlier blasts..."





The extra security precautions mounted in New York City and Washington DC in the wake of the London bombings are nothing more than band-aids for the weary public's morale. Think we're "protected"? Think Again! A similar attack could easily be carried out in any other city.

I don't take the subway at all when I'm in New York. Never-Never-Never! And rarely when I'm in DC. These Al-Qaeda "attack-events" are usually spectacular in nature.

Among the favors one can do for oneself: read the AL-QAEDA TRAINING MANUAL. Get to know your enemy by getting to know the techniques he or she may use against you or your loved ones. I've adapted material from the manual and used it in my own daily activities: a few months ago I noticed a man who seemed to be following, surveilling or otherwise stalking a child. No police in sight. As I walked down a busy street in the same direction as the man and child, I kept an eye on both by watching their reflections in store windows, a tactic discussed in the Al-Q manual. Much to my relief, the child met up with what appeared to be an older sibling. The man suddenly turned a corner, and the threat (if there was one) was gone.
